Mendelssohn received the score of the Matthew Passion as a gift on his 15th birthday. Having already performed the Matthew Passion as a member of the chorus, Mendelssohn changed some parts to instruments that were more readily available at the time, and the work was performed in 1829. Mendelssohn conducted a revival of the historic Matthew Passion at the Zingakademie in Berlin.Some 900 people attended this concert, and the work was performed again as early as March 1829. The Matthew Passion was performed many times in Germany, and in 1841 he conducted the work as music director at the Thomas Church in Leipzig, where the Matthew Passion was first performed. In this performance, he made some changes to Bach's original score, including parts for instruments that were already hard to find (oboe da caccia, oboe d'amore, gamba, lute, etc.), though not as much as in the 1829 performance. This recording is based on Mendelssohn's 1841 manuscript. The entire performance is very flowing and noteworthy, with a rich romantic flavor. King International
